DocumentCode :
1674318
Title :
Enabling Flexible Collective Communication Offload with Triggered Operations
Author :
Underwood, Keith D. ; Coffman, Jerrie ; Larsen, Roy ; Hemmert, K. Scott ; Barrett, Brian W. ; Brightwell, Ron ; Levenhagen, Michael
Author_Institution :
Intel Corp., Hillsboro, OR, USA
fYear :
2011
Firstpage :
35
Lastpage :
42
Abstract :
Low latency collective communications are key to application scalability. As systems grow larger, minimizing collective communication time becomes increasingly challenging. Offload is an effective technique for accelerating collective operations, however, algorithms for collective communication constantly evolve such that flexible implementations are critical. This paper presents triggered operations -- a semantic building block that allows the key components of collective communications to be offloaded while allowing the host side software to define the algorithm. Simulations are used to demonstrate the performance improvements achievable through the offload of MPI_Allreduce using these building blocks.
Keywords :
message passing; MPI_Allreduce; flexible collective communication; low latency collective communications; triggered operations; Hardware; Network interfaces; Noise; Portals; Radiation detectors; Semantics; Software; Allreduce; MPI; collective; offload;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
High Performance Interconnects (HOTI), 2011 IEEE 19th Annual Symposium on
Conference_Location :
Santa Clara, CA
Print_ISBN :
978-1-4577-1563-1
Electronic_ISBN :
978-0-7695-4537-0
Type :
conf
DOI :
10.1109/HOTI.2011.15
Filename :
6041532
Link To Document :
بازگشت